Frequently Asked Questions about Downtown El Monte

How much are Studio apartments in Downtown El Monte?

There are currently 229 Studio Apartments in Downtown El Monte with rent ranges from $1,150 to $2,537 with an average price of $1,774.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Downtown El Monte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Downtown El Monte ranges from $1,650 to $5,150 with an average monthly rent of $2,482.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Downtown El Monte c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Downtown El Monte range from $2,500 to $4,695.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,894.
